Hi! Hello everyone! I have a problem:

If you choose to start the game on the runway, the speed of the aircraft increases very slowly in the afterburner state during takeoff. After taking off, the aircraft continued to burn, but the speed could not continue to increase. If you choose to start the game on the apron, after the cold start, taxi to the runway. Everything is back to normal. With the burning of afterburner, the speed of the plane has increased rapidly.

This is the flight record of a similar mission that I recreated after I installed the F/A18C again.

 

Checking "options" in your track file, you have Game mode enabled.

 

• DCS>Options>Gameplay\GameFlightMode=True (checkbox ticked)

 

or perhaps set in the mission file (as CE SHI.trk is correct: ["easyFlight"] = false)

 

• ["easyFlight"] = true

 

Will adversely effect the performance of the F/A-18C.
